This bird is also very intelligent, devoted to its mate, and highly aggressive about defending its … SpletTrumper Swans are protected by the U.S. Fish and Wildlife Service. Never, ever, purchase a Trumpeter Swan unless you recieve a Sale/disposal form from the breeder! Since Trumpetrs are protected, the seller must have a Federal License to house, breed, sell or dispose of Trumpeter Swans. The buyer doesn't have to have a permit, just the seller.

Splet12. apr. 2024 · Swans have lived in Lakeland, Florida, since at least 1923, according to the city, but by 1953 had all been eaten by alligators or fallen prey to dogs. A Lakeland woman who was living in England at the time wrote to the Queen to ask for a gift of swans.
